目的

探讨3 种非贵金属烤瓷冠对局部牙周组织造成的影响,以及龈沟液(GCF)中白细胞介素-1β(IL-1β)、天门冬氨酸转氨酶(AST)水平与牙周组织健康状况的关系。

方法

选择临床接受非贵金属烤瓷冠修复患者38 例,共49 颗的上颌切牙;其中镍铬合金烤瓷冠19 颗,钛合金烤瓷冠15 颗,钴铬合金烤瓷冠15 颗。以同一患者对侧同名健康牙为对照,在烤瓷冠戴入6 个月后复诊,并对GCF 中IL-1β、AST 水平进行分析。

结果

3 组非贵金属烤瓷冠AST 水平均普遍高于对照健康牙,差异有统计学意义;镍铬合金、钛合金烤瓷组IL-1β 高于对照组,差异有统计学意义,钴铬合金烤瓷组IL-1β 差异无统计学意义。

结论

镍铬合金、钛合金烤瓷冠对牙周组织的不利影响较明显;而钴铬合金烤瓷冠对牙周组织造成的不利影响较小。

Objective

To investigate the effects of three base metal porcelain-fused-tometal (PFM) crowns on the periodontal tissue of the restored teeth, and discuss the relationship between the activity of IL-1β and AST in the gingival crevicular fluid (GCF) and the health of periodontal tissue.

Methods

49 maxillary incisors restored with based PFM crowns in 38 patients were selected for the study, including 19 Ni-Cr PFM crowns, 15 Ti-Ni-Cr PFM crowns and 15 Co-Cr PFM crowns.The contralateral homonymy natural healthy teeth served as control.The patients were followed up for 6 months after crown restoration.IL-1β and AST level in GCF were analyzed in the laboratory.

Results

In all these three PFM groups, the GCF-AST concentrations of the crowned teeth were higher than the controlled teeth, and there was a significant difference.The concentration of IL-1β in GCF in Ni-Cr PFM and Ti-Ni-Cr PFM group were significantly higher than that of the controlled group, but no significant difference was found between the Co-Cr PFM group and the controlled group.

Conclusions

Ni-Cr PFM and Ti-Ni-Cr PFM crowns have negative influence on periodontal tissue, Co-Cr PFM has few influence on periodontal tissue of the restored teeth.
